当前位置:当前位置: 首页 >
字节大量使用新语言,包括go,rust等,为什么阿里一直都抱着j***a不松手?
文章出处:网络 浏览次数:发表时间:2025-06-24 14:15:20
我在字节的两个小产出,就是在广告投放场景把一个Go服务和一个Python服务 一比一翻译成Rust。
由于服务代码量不是很多,但是调用量很大,整个迁移过程10天晚上就搞定了。
最后的结果是省了50% + 的cpu(8000多Core),延时 -30~50% 。
感觉一部分不需要频繁迭代的业务组件切成Rust没什么不好的,毕竟换语言就能提性能谁不愿意做呢?以及切成Rust之后 Code Review 超级简单,CI 里配置一个自动编译,编译过了看看代码逻辑没问题…。
同类文章排行
- 桂林米粉为什么走不出桂林?
- 有没有可能在安卓手机上直接运行Linux?
- 为什么中国开发不出流行的编程语言?
- 已经有 Web 了,为什么国内还有各种小程序,快应用这种畸形的产物?
- [vue]为什么对html标签属性使用模板字符串时需要在外层加上双引号或单引号?
- 前后楼怎么共享宽带?
- 如何系统地学习Rust语言?
- 蔡澜晚年选择卖房住酒店,雇 8 人团队照顾养老,如何看待他的养老观念?
- PHP初学者,我能不能使用PHP来开发桌面应用?
- B站充电专属***有被爬虫破解过吗?有无解析工具?
最新资讯文章
- 我是新手想养鱼,预算不超过200。有什么好的建议或者禁忌吗。?
- 鱼缸换水前为什么必须要困水?如果没条件困水怎么办?
- 我是一名云计算专业的学生,正面临着毕业设计,我想选择设计网页,各位大神有什么建议?
- 豆包推出 AI 编程,在「编辑模式」下可以直接前端改图和文字,体验如何?对行业会带来怎样的影响?
- 伊朗为什么会被中俄抛弃?
- 男朋友说我穿衣服太开放,难道好身材不应该显示出来吗?
- 为什么棒球在我国毫无水花?
- 和男朋友同居期间,被男朋友妈妈骂了,要怎么办呢?后续要如何相处呢?
- 法布雷加斯陨落的核心原因是什么?
- 柔性PCB电路板的设计特点与注意事项有哪些有人知道不?
- 你见过最无用的节俭行为是什么?
- 养乌龟只养一只,它觉得会孤独吗?
- 你被哪个后来知道很sb的BUG困扰过一周以上吗?
- 开源项目都有哪些盈利模式,都是怎么坚持下来的?
- Akid(王懿)怎么会饿死的?
- J***aScript 已经强大到什么程度了?
- 敢不敢发一张你的自拍照?
- 据说go和c#的开发者都说自己比较节省内存,你们认为呢?
- 有什么是你去了山西才知道的?
- 独立开发***能盈利吗?感觉好累...